Asus planning ultimate smartphone

Many companies are manufacturing what they consider to be the ultimate smartphone (i-mate are even daring to call theirs the 'Ultimate'), but Asus appears to be about to release a handset that may have the edge over all of them.

The Asus P750 is a Windows Mobile 6 powered smartphone with a Marvel 520 MHz PXA27x CPU, 256 MB ROM and 128 MB RAM and GSM/GPRS/EDGE and HSDPA at 3.6 Mbps.

Additional connectivity comes in the form of WiFi and Bluetooth. It has a built in GPS receiver and an FM radio as well as a, more than satisfactory,  3.2 megapixel camera.

Launch is rumoured to be in October, but it is not known yet is this mean Asia, Europe or North America.

The only thing missing is the QWERTY keyboard which may yet serve to deprive the P750 of the "ultimate smartphone" tag.
